
What is Java?

Java is not to be confused with JavaScript. Java itself, unlike many other programming languages, can also be used for developing applications.
Java is an older language in the world of programming. Sun Microsystems created the language in 1995, based on C++ and C syntax. Oracle is now the home of Java.
Java is an object-oriented, concurrent programming language that uses classes. The original goal was to have a minimal number of implementation dependencies.
Hence the name "write once and run anywhere." The compiled Java code will run on any platform without recompiling it. Some companies hire Java developer online.

Developer Vs. Engineer?

First, are we referring to Java developers or Java Engineers? The I.T. The world is often divided between devs and engineers.
Many I.T. experts believe that titles are unimportant in a rapidly changing field. Instead, they say the job description and responsibilities are what matter.
A Java developer/engineer is likely to focus on developing apps that use Java. Still, a title such as software developer or software engineering could refer to working in multiple languages or with specific software for customers that is not Java-based.

Oracle Certified Associate and Java S.E. 5/SE 6 are certification paths for programmers at the entry level or students of programming.
The certification course ends with a 115-minute exam to test the skills you have learned.
The next level of certification is Oracle Certified Professional Java Programmers.
Mid-level Java programmers who have completed training and a 180-minute evaluation can receive this title.
Before applying for the Oracle Certified Master, Java SE 6 Developer Certification, Oracle Certified Professional Java Programmers must have completed 12 months as Oracle Certified Java Programmers.
According to the technical requirements, the applicant must also successfully complete an assignment in which they must write code for a system utilized by small businesses. In addition, they must pass a two-hour Oracle exam.

8. SOLID Principles
SOLID is a set of principles for object-oriented programing that aims to improve both quality and maintenance processes.
SOLID includes the following:
-
Single responsibility: To avoid problems that are interconnected, developers make a single class responsible for a specific item.
-
Open-closed: Classes, functions, and modules are open to extensions but not modifications.
-
Liskov Substitution: This principle tells developers to replace superclasses with subclasses that are related.
-
Interface segregation is important: To avoid putting in irrelevant interfaces, developers should separate interfaces for each client.
-
Java developers use dependency inversion to create abstractions of dependencies instead of specific items. This principle also states that high-level modules are not dependent on low-level modules.
